Wallet
The first tab, and the one you will open most.
- One balance across every chain
- Holdings from all your networks priced and totalled together, with a 24-hour move on the portfolio and on each asset.
- Tokens, NFTs and per-asset detail
- Tap any holding for its chart, its balance on each network and its recent transfers. Collectibles get their own view.
- Send to a name or an address
- Paste an address, scan a QR code, or use an ENS-style name where the chain supports one. Aura shows you the network and the fee before you sign.
- Receive without guesswork
- A QR code and address per network, with the chain stated plainly so you never hand someone a Base address for a Solana transfer.
- Watch-only wallets
- Follow a cold address or a treasury by adding it as view-only. No key is imported and nothing can be spent from it.
- Several wallets, switched from the header
- Keep wallets separate — personal, shared, testing — and move between them in two taps.
Swap
Same-chain swaps and cross-chain bridges in one screen.
- Five routers, quoted in parallel
- Jupiter, LI.FI, Uniswap, 0x and Relay are all asked at once. Each answer arrives independently, so one router failing costs you nothing.
- Requests go out from your phone
- There is no Aura backend proxying quotes, which means no server of ours sees your addresses or your intent.
- The route, before you commit
- Every hop, the router handling it, the rate, the network fee, the slippage setting and the price impact, on one card.
- Bridging is just a swap with two chains
- Pick a token on one network and a token on another. Aura finds the bridge and shows you the path it will take.
- Quotes that expire visibly
- A quote has a countdown. When it lapses, Aura re-quotes rather than signing something stale.
Activity
On-chain history, read from the chains themselves.
- Everything, or just swaps, or just transfers
- Three filters over one unified history across all your networks.
- The full record of a transaction
- Amounts in and out, the counterparty, the fee, the status and the reason if it failed.
- Straight through to the explorer
- Each entry links to the right explorer for its chain — not always Etherscan.
Settings
The controls that make this a self-custody wallet rather than an account.
- Export your phrase and keys
- Available at any time, behind your passcode or biometrics.
- Encrypted backup to your own cloud
- A passphrase-sealed file in your iCloud or Google Drive. Aura keeps no copy.
- Passcode, biometrics, auto-lock
- Change the passcode, turn Face ID or Touch ID on, and set how quickly the wallet locks itself.
- Currency and language
- Value your portfolio in your own currency and read the app in your own language.
- Slippage and connected apps
- Set a default slippage tolerance, and see or revoke any dapp session.
